This excursion can be enjoyed independently from the ‘Cartagena Fortress: The Rise of the Wall Part I’ self-directed tour. You will be accompanied by the audio narrative of Antonio Arévalo, an architect of the fortress, as you take this unique auditory journey. Arévalo takes you on a trip through time to reveal the historic walls of Cartagena, with insightful commentary on the defensive structures crafted to shield the city from assaults by buccaneers. Your exploration initiates just beyond the Bovedas, where you’ll explore their dual history as former Republican jails during the colonial era and their current use as a showcase and vending location for Colombian artisanal goods. As you traverse the ramparts, you will unveil the Santa Clara bulwark and observe the dwelling of Gabriel Garcia Marquez. Your guide will pose interactive queries and bring to life the architectural features in an engaging and captivating manner. Additionally, you will be introduced to the poem by Daniel Lemaitre that served as inspiration for the nearby monument.
